编程题
### 问题描述 丽丽给了阿鹏一个数字 $N$,并允许阿鹏对该数字修改。但修改是有规则的,每次修改,必须遵循以下条件: - 如果数字是奇数,就另 $N = N+1$; - 如果数字是偶数,就另 $N = \dfrac{N}{2}$。 当 $N$ 为 $1$ 时,就不能再进行任何修改。 对此,阿鹏想知道,$N$ 一共能修改多少次。 ### 输入格式 输入一行包含一个整数 $N$ ($1 \leq N \leq 10^{8}$),表示丽丽给阿鹏的数字。 ### 输出格式 输出一行,表示 $N$ 能修改的次数。 ### 样例输入 ```text 8 ``` ### 样例输出 ```text 3 ```
查看答案
赣ICP备20007335号-2